The 70th Primetime Emmy Awards will forever be etched in the annals of television history, not just for its captivating moments and star-studded presence, but also for the remarkable success of FX's "The Assassination of Gianni Versace: American Crime Story." This meticulously crafted anthology series, exploring the tragic final days of fashion icon Gianni Versace, dominated the nominations, ultimately securing a significant number of wins and cementing its place as a landmark achievement in television storytelling. The Versace-centric narrative, imbued with opulent visuals mirroring the designer's legendary aesthetic, resonated deeply with critics and audiences alike, translating into a record-breaking haul of nominations and a prestigious Emmy win for Best Limited Series.

The anticipation leading up to the 2018 Emmy nominations was palpable. The Emmys Nominations List 2018, released in July, sent shockwaves through the industry, revealing the sheer dominance of "The Assassination of Gianni Versace: American Crime Story." With a staggering 18 nominations – more than any other limited series – the show immediately became a frontrunner. This unprecedented number of nods highlighted the critical acclaim the series had garnered, recognizing its exceptional performances, compelling script, and stunning production design. While "The Assassination of Gianni Versace: American Crime Story" reigned supreme in the limited series category, fellow FX title "Atlanta" emerged as the most-nominated comedy series, demonstrating the network's powerful presence in the awards race. This dual success for FX underscored the network's commitment to high-quality programming and its ability to attract both critical acclaim and popular appeal. The contrast between the high-stakes drama of Versace's life and the comedic brilliance of "Atlanta" only served to highlight the diversity and depth of FX's programming slate.

The categories in which "The Assassination of Gianni Versace: American Crime Story" received nominations were as diverse as the show itself. From acting accolades for Darren Criss' chilling portrayal of Andrew Cunanan, Penelope Cruz's powerful performance as Donatella Versace, and Edgar Ramirez's nuanced depiction of Gianni Versace, to nominations for directing, writing, and production design, the nominations spanned the entire creative spectrum. This breadth of recognition emphasized the meticulous craftsmanship and collaborative genius that went into bringing this complex story to life.
